Parmesan Salisbury Steak Skillet

Wow..... This is outstanding..... I was looking for a new way to fix Salisbury Steak and found this recipe in one of my mom's cookbooks and we all loved it..... Show more

Ready In: 35 mins

Serves: 4

Ingredients

  • 1  lb  extra lean ground beef
  • 14 cup  Italian seasoned breadcrumbs
  • 14 cup  grated parmesan cheese
  • 14 cup onion, chopped
  • 14 cup milk
  • 14 teaspoon salt
  • 14 teaspoon pepper
  • 2  teaspoons  oil
  • 1 (19 ounce) bag  frozen vegetables (Green Giants chef inspired with parmesan-asiago sauce)

Directions

  1. In medium bowl, mix all ingredients except oil and vegetbales.
  2. Shape into 4 oval patties, 1/2 in thick.
  3. In 12 inches non-stick skille, heat oil over medium heat.
  4. Cook patties in oil for 3-4 minutes or until browned, turning once.
  5. Cover; reduce heat to low.
  6. Cook 10 minute then drain.
  7. Pour vegetables and sauce chips over patties. Cover; cook for 10 minute or until vegetables are crisp and tender, moving patties around and gently stirring vegetables once.
